Management Sciences & Quantitative Methods Degrees Available at High Point

High Point Management Science Rankings

The management science major at High Point is not ranked on College Factual’s Best Colleges and Universities for Management Sciences & Quantitative Methods. This could be for a number of reasons, such as not having enough data on the major or school to make an accurate assessment of its quality.

During the 2021-2022 academic year, High Point University handed out 9 bachelor's degrees in management sciences & quantitative methods. This is an increase of 125% over the previous year when 4 degrees were handed out.

How Much Does a Bachelor’s in Management Science from High Point Cost?

$44,208 Average Tuition and Fees (In-State)

High Point Undergraduate Tuition and Fees

During the 2022-2023 academic year, part-time undergraduate students at High Point paid an average of $1,291 per credit hour. No discount was available for in-state students. The average full-time tuition and fees for undergraduates are shown in the table below.

In State Out of State
Tuition $38,748 $38,748
Fees $5,460 $5,460
Books and Supplies $1,500 $1,500
On Campus Room and Board $18,462 $18,462
On Campus Other Expenses $2,250 $2,250

High Point Management Sciences & Quantitative Methods Bachelor’s Program Diversity

For the most recent academic year available, 44% of management science bachelor's degrees went to men and 56% went to women.

undefined

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 89% of 2022 graduates were in this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from High Point University with a bachelor's in management science.

undefined
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 0
Black or African American 1
Hispanic or Latino 0
White 8
Non-Resident Aliens 0
Other Races 0
